Good things to know
Which word is more common?
Way is more commonly used than pathway in everyday language, as it is more versatile and covers a wider range of contexts. Pathway is less common and more formal, often used in academic or professional settings.
What’s the difference in the tone of formality between pathway and way?
Pathway is generally considered more formal than way, which can be used in both formal and informal contexts. However, both words can be used in formal writing or speech depending on the context and tone of the message.
